WebIf you see multiple DKIM-Signature headers, then search for the header that contains your domain name "d=value." The DKIM-Signature email header contains an s= tag. It's used as a selector that the receiving server should use for DKIM record lookup. Suppose you fail to find the DKIM-Signature or the one that contains your domain.
